Simpler:
(Gofer new
disablePackageCache;
squeaksource: 'Seaside30';
allResolved)
collect: [ :each | each packageName ] as: Set

> Hi Mariano,
> You can have all packages in a repository with:
> ====
> repository := MCHttpRepository
> location: httpUrl
> user: ''
> password: ''
> repository allVersionNames
> ====
> Then you have to select all the last version of each package.
> A method from Moose that have this behavior:
> ===
> lastVersionOf: projectName
> | versions |
> versions := self fileNames select: [ :f | f beginsWith: projectName , '-' ].
> ^ (versions asSortedCollection:
> [ :v1 :v2 |
> (v1
> copyFrom: (v1 indexOf: $.) + 1
> to: (v1 lastIndexOf: $.)) asInteger < (v2
> copyFrom: (v2 indexOf: $.) + 1
> to: (v2 lastIndexOf: $.)) asInteger ]) last
> ===
